In the future, giant city-states have emerged, separated from each other by indestructible barriers. Most professions have been taken over by machines. People work mainly as mechanics, programmers or operators.

Playtime: 551 minutes
Unsure what was the game like during early access, but not it plays fine. I like the puzzles (except last task at Level 14 that's unnecessarily sophisticated - here I almost retired the game with a negative review), artistic style and also the stress-free cyberpunk environment we don't get that much. Also like the cloning mechanism a lot. In general, the game is better than 50 %, and I rate it 6/10 - will play if in the mood. With that being said: * the story is extra generic with unconvincing characters and loose motivation. * there's no option to adjust the mouse sensitivity (extremely annoying). * the voiceover is buggy (sometimes dissapears for a whole cutscene and then dies completely at midgame, sometimes the drone speaks its lines somewhere in another room etc.). * all secrets dissapear after restarting the level. Have no interest and motivation to find them again. * sometimes the environement is dark and one needs jumt in the dark to find some often hidden steps. Maybe a torch would be nice as a tool. * the boss is somehow interesting with lots of potential, however it is not exciting and has minor bugs when cloning * And other minor bugs, albeit that really don't mess up with the gameplay though. Eventually, a fine enough first serious entry from the developer into some serious gaming. If only the Level 14.
